It is generally acceptable for a client to talk during a massage session, but it is ultimately up to the individual and the therapist. Some people may find it relaxing to chat during a massage, while others may prefer to remain quiet and fully relax.
If you have any specific concerns or preferences, it is a good idea to discuss them with your therapist before the massage begins. This will help ensure that you have a comfortable and enjoyable experience.
It's also important to remember that massage therapists are trained to listen to their clients' bodies and respond to their needs, so if you prefer to remain quiet during the massage, your therapist will likely respect that preference.
In general, it's a good idea to communicate with your therapist during the massage if you have any concerns or if you feel uncomfortable in any way. This will allow the therapist to make any necessary adjustments to ensure that you have a positive and relaxing experience.
